Transaction 1f203c5832ddbcaf08691fe09015bcafeea1acadb451ded744126bb564bd5481
1 Input
1 Output
-
1f203c5832ddbcaf08691fe09015bcafeea1acadb451ded744126bb564bd5481:0
- value
- 38593
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5890e94ad3c3ebf05c70abeb9b5be9143880d8b7 OP_EQUAL
- address
- 39mJz3BCh155aJinUTAyMJeSw2AWu4PvDw